good day. i have bought 3 monrovias and i was wondering when can i move them to a different spot. they are flowering now. and also am i to tie them so they look more like a bush or what . thank you donna

Unfortunately, based on the information in your question, it is difficult to give you advice. Monrovia is a brand name so I do not know which plant you have. Container grown plants can be planted now, and usually it is better to plant them immediately than try to maintain them in a container under home conditions. However, this is not a good time to transplant a plant already growing in the ground; for that, September would probably be better, although certain plants should only be transplanted in very early spring. On the other hand, if you just planted them yesterday or a few days ago, you could go ahead and move them now. Since I am not sure which plant you have, I would suggest you work with your retailer to identify the plant and ask then for specific planting instructions. Good luck with your plants!
